While everyone was focused on emails, walls, and inappropriate grabbing, many of us missed Elon Musk’s segue into housing – solar roof technology. Not the ugly, bulky solar panels on top of an asphalt and tar roof that serve no other purpose, but energy-absorbing solar shingles that are 100% clean, aesthetically pleasing, and functional.
Storing energy from the sun during the day to power a lithium-ion battery wall, Telsa’s new solar roof technology now provides an end to end clean and renewable power source for homes. That’s right, 100% clean, renewable, and self-sustaining energy. Bonus: Musk is manufacturing the battery in the U.S., building a 6 million square foot facility in Reno, NV.
